SAM Declarative Config
Overview
A SAM declarative-config repository captures the desired state of a SAM
platform as plain YAML. One manifest document lists which resources
to apply; per-kind YAML files (one per resource) live under
well-known top-level directories; non-config artefacts (skills, tool
binaries) live in their own directories.
sam config plan shows the diff between the manifest and the running
platform; sam config apply reconciles the platform to match. The same
files round-trip through sam config pull, which serialises a running
platform back into a fresh repo.
The schema for every kind is auto-generated from the runtime DTOs.
sam config schema show <kind> prints the live truth; this skill's
schema sections are a snapshot from the CLI version that wrote it
(see the frontmatter version: field — re-run sam skill install after a CLI upgrade to refresh).

Pre-flight rules
- Every per-resource YAML file declares its own
kind: (e.g. kind: agent). The manifest is kind: manifest and lives separately.
- YAML field names are camelCase (matches the platform REST API). snake_case keys are silently dropped.
- Use
${VAR} placeholders for credentials, never literal tokens. See references/common-patterns.md for the full substitution rules.
